Abstract

As components of an advertisement are received by an online system, the online system determines whether the received components satisfy one or more policies of the online system. If a component does not satisfy a policy of the online system, the user providing the components is notified when the component is provided, allowing the user to modify the component. Additionally, stored data describing previously analyzed components are compared to received components, and the stored data is used if the received component matches a previously analyzed component. This process expedites approval of advertisements by the online system.
